Kaloskopi (Greek: Καλοσκοπή) (also with the i accented) is a Greek village in the municipality of Gravia, it is in the northeastern part of the Phocis prefecture. Its 2001 population was 335 for the village. Kaloskopi is located east of Amfissa. The village was known as Koukouvista (Κουκουβίστα). Apostolias is situated at 1,040 m above sea level. The village is situated in beautiful forests from tall groves, in the souther part of the forts of Lyritsa or Liritsa (Λυρίτσα) features many maples, chestnuts, cherries, apples and more. Kaloskopi has spring water which comes from the rocky ledges and waters several gardens of their houses.
